Ingredients

2/3 cup

unsweetened coconut yogurt

2/3 cup

unsweetened almond milk

3/4 cup

frozen mixed berries

1/4 cup

agave nectar

Love frozen yogurt but can’t hang with dairy? This plant-based fro-yo uses cashew-coconut yogurt for its creamy base and folds in mixed berries for fruity flavor.

Nutritional Information

Per serving (4)

110 calories, 0g fat, 23g carbs, 2g fiber, 22g sugar, 1g protein.

Nutrition facts are based on the recipe as listed. Adding protein powder or swapping any ingredients will alter nutritional content.

*Percent Daily Values are based on a 2,000 calorie diet. Your daily values may be higher or lower depending on your calorie needs.

Directions

1

Purée all ingredients in a blender until smooth.

2

Pour the mixture into the Chill cup and cover. Freeze for 24 hours.

3

When ready to process, uncover the vessel and twist the blade block into place.

4

Attach the vessel to the base of the Chill and twist to engage.

5

Select the Frozen Yogurt setting and press the center Start button.

6

When the program finishes, press the release button and twist off the blade block. Serve immediately.
